What are the most common trigeminal neuralgia differential diagnoses to consider?

Trigeminal neuralgia, characterized by excruciating facial pain, often requires careful differentiation from other conditions mimicking its symptoms. Clinicians should consider dental pain, temporomandibular joint disorders (TMJ), cluster headaches, sinusitis, and atypical facial pain in their differential diagnosis. How can trigeminal nerve dysfunction be diagnosed accurately using MRI and other imaging techniques?

Magnetic Resonance Imaging (MRI) plays a vital role in visualizing the trigeminal nerve and identifying potential causes of dysfunction, such as compression by blood vessels. High-resolution MRI protocols with thin slices are particularly valuable for detecting neurovascular compression, a common culprit in trigeminal neuralgia. What are the latest evidence-based medical treatments for trigeminal neuralgia pain management?

Pharmacological interventions remain the first line of treatment for trigeminal neuralgia. Anticonvulsants, such as carbamazepine and oxcarbazepine, are commonly prescribed to stabilize nerve membranes and reduce pain signals. How can microvascular decompression surgery relieve trigeminal nerve compression?

Microvascular decompression (MVD) is a surgical procedure aimed at relieving the pressure on the trigeminal nerve caused by a compressing blood vessel. During MVD, a small piece of Teflon is inserted between the nerve and the vessel, effectively cushioning and preventing further irritation. What are the potential risks and benefits of different trigeminal neuralgia treatment options?

Each treatment option for trigeminal neuralgia carries its own set of potential risks and benefits. Medication therapy may lead to side effects like dizziness, drowsiness, and nausea. Surgical procedures, such as MVD, carry risks of infection, bleeding, and hearing loss. What are the latest research advancements in understanding and treating trigeminal neuralgia?

Ongoing research efforts are focused on identifying the underlying mechanisms of trigeminal neuralgia and developing novel therapeutic approaches. Studies are investigating the role of genetic factors, neuroinflammation, and demyelination in the pathogenesis of the condition.
